Abstract

The utility model discloses a nickel plating cleaning wastewater collecting tank, which comprises a collecting tank and a stirring rod, wherein a telescopic rod is arranged on the outer wall of the collecting tank, the output end of the telescopic rod is connected with a supporting plate, an air cylinder is fixed on the supporting plate, the output end of the air cylinder is rotationally connected with a transmission rod, the tail end of the transmission rod is rotationally connected with a moving rod through a bolt, the tail end of the moving rod is rotationally arranged at the top end of the stirring rod, the stirring rod penetrates through a fixed ring, the fixed ring is arranged at the outer end of the supporting plate, a feeding hopper is fixed at the rear end of the supporting plate, a scraping plate is connected with the bottom end of the stirring rod in a threaded manner, the lower surface of the scraping plate is attached to the upper surface of a filter screen, the filter screen is arranged in the collecting tank, and the outer end of the stirring rod is clamped with a moving plate. This nickel plating wash waste water collecting tank utilizes puddler and movable plate to improve mixing efficiency, is convenient for clear up the filter screen and prevents to block up, and stirring structure is convenient to tear open and trades the clearance.

Technical Field
The utility model relates to the technical field of wastewater collection, in particular to a nickel plating cleaning wastewater collection tank.
Background
Nickel is a water-insoluble metal, nickel plating is a method of plating a layer of nickel on metal or certain nonmetal by an electrolysis or chemical method, cleaning wastewater is often generated in the nickel plating process, the wastewater possibly contains some metal impurities, a collecting tank is generally used for collecting the cleaning wastewater, and direct discharge of polluted environment is prevented, for example, the patent of the utility model with the authority of CN212476358U discloses a collecting tank for heavy metal wastewater treatment, and the problems that stirring rods cannot be cleaned or replaced in the existing collecting tank for heavy metal wastewater treatment, stirring efficiency is reduced, and stirring between wastewater and chemical agents is insufficient are solved.
In the existing nickel plating cleaning wastewater collection tank, if the stirring of wastewater and precipitant is insufficient, the precipitation effect is not facilitated, the filter screen is easy to block, the filtering efficiency is to be improved, and the stirring structure is inconvenient to detach and clean, so that the nickel plating cleaning wastewater collection tank is provided, and the problem in the above is solved.

Detailed Description
The technical solutions of the embodiments of the present utility model will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present utility model, and it is apparent that the described embodiments are only some embodiments of the present utility model, but not all embodiments, and all other embodiments obtained by those skilled in the art without making creative efforts based on the embodiments of the present utility model are included in the protection scope of the present utility model.
Referring to fig. 1-4, the present utility model provides a technical solution: the utility model provides a nickel plating cleaning wastewater collecting tank, including collecting tank 1, telescopic link 2, backup pad 3, cylinder 4, transfer line 5, movable rod 6, puddler 7, solid fixed ring 8, loading hopper 9, scraper blade 10, filter screen 11, movable plate 12, sediment mouth 13, baffle 14, outlet 15, the cleaning wastewater that produces in the nickel plating process utilizes collecting tank 1 to collect the processing, and outlet 15 and sediment mouth 13 have been seted up to the right-hand member of collecting tank 1, and sediment mouth 13 is located outlet 15 top;
as shown in fig. 1, a filter screen 11 is arranged in the collecting tank 1, when nickel plating cleaning wastewater is collected in the collecting tank 1, impurities in the wastewater can be filtered through the action of the filter screen 11, the filtered wastewater exists at the bottom of the collecting tank 1, and a water outlet 15 with a valve is arranged at the bottom of the collecting tank 1, so that the discharge is convenient;
as shown in fig. 1 and 3, a scraper 10 is attached to the upper surface of a filter screen 11, the scraper 10 is in threaded connection with the bottom end of a stirring rod 7, the top end of the stirring rod 7 penetrates through a fixed ring 8, the fixed ring 8 is arranged at the outer end of a supporting plate 3, the supporting plate 3 is fixed above a collecting tank 1 through a telescopic rod 2, an air cylinder 4 is fixed on the supporting plate 3, the air cylinder 4 is rotationally connected with a transmission rod 5, the transmission rod 5 is rotationally connected with a movable rod 6, the tail end of the movable rod 6 is rotationally arranged at the top end of the stirring rod 7, the transmission rod 5, the movable rod 6 and the stirring rod 7 form a transmission structure, under the action of the air cylinder 4, the stirring rod 7 moves in the fixed ring 8, and the scraper 10 connected with the bottom end of the stirring rod 7 is driven to move on the filter screen 11, so that impurities on the filter screen 11 are cleaned, and blockage is prevented;
as shown in fig. 1, 2 and 3, a hopper 9 is fixed at the rear end of a supporting plate 3, a certain amount of precipitant can be added into a collecting tank 1 according to actual needs, so that some metal impurities contained in wastewater are precipitated, a stirring rod 7 moves under the action of a cylinder 4, a moving plate 12 contacted with the inner wall of the collecting tank 1 moves along with the wastewater, the wastewater in the collecting tank 1 is convenient to mix with the precipitant sufficiently, the precipitation speed is accelerated, when excessive precipitates on a filter screen 11 need to be cleaned, a deslagging port 13 is positioned on the right side of the filter screen 11, and a baffle 14 arranged in the deslagging port 13 is removed, so that the precipitates are discharged from the deslagging port 13;
as shown in fig. 1, the moving plate 12 is connected with the stirring rod 7 by a clamping block in a clamping manner, the scraping plate 10 is in threaded connection with the stirring rod 7, the top longitudinal section of the stirring rod 7 is in a T-shaped structure, when the stirring rod 7, the scraping plate 10 and the moving plate 12 are too long in service time and need to be cleaned and replaced, the length of the telescopic rod 2 can be adjusted, the fixed ring 8 is lifted to a certain height, the stirring rod 7, the scraping plate 10 and the moving plate 12 move along with the stirring rod, as shown in fig. 4, the scraping plate 10 and the moving plate 12 form a disassembling structure with the stirring rod 7, and the stirring rod 7 can be manually disassembled and cleaned and then reinstalled so as to finish a series of operations of the nickel plating cleaning wastewater collecting tank.
